Many floating aquatic plants, such as water lilies, only contain chlorophyll in the top part of their leaves. In fact, the bottom part of a water lily is often purple because it lacks chlorophyll. This adaptation most likely occurs because
A.
nutrients are only absorbed by the top part of the leaf.
B.
water loss is reduced by having less chlorophyll.
C.
heat loss is reduced by having less chlorophyll.
D.
sunlight only hits the top part of the leaf.
